Saturday night videoke was a blast with special guest Jaime Bautista of Nautilus Comics working his vocals into our motley symphony. Now I dare say that apart from Elbert Or, Jaime’s got one crush-worthy voice. I never imagined I’d be swooning over Quit Playing Games With My Heart, sung by Jaime, Elbert and Vin.

Here’s a crazy thought, one that’s been floating around for some time now: a fund-raising concert featuring our very own comic stars! I know that Nil Yu (Superman: Birthright) has a band, and there is the J Brothers Band who churned out Exodus in the mid-nineties. Andrew Drilon had mentioned that he and some peeps were assembling one of their own. And I’d like to think that there are folks from Mango Comics, Culture Crash, Questor Extreme Mangamania, etc., who have some talent unbeknownst to the waking world. Hmmm… who else?

Just thinking out loud, here are some of our possible contributions to the “Mukhang Komiks” concert:
